EMERGENCY WARNING - BUSHFIRE - Leave Immediately
Incident Location: 23Km North Of Dunkeld.
Issue Date: Friday 20 December 2024, 09:02 pm
Next Update: Saturday 21 December 2024, 12:00 pm
More details at http://emergency.vic.gov.au/respond/ #!/warning/35150/moreinfo
This Emergency Warning is being issued for Mafeking, Watgania.
- This Emergency Warning replaces the Emergency Warning issued at 6.49pm.
- There is a bushfire in the Grampians National Park - Yarram Gap Road that is not yet under control.
- The bushfire is travelling from the Grampians National Park in a north-easterly direction towards Mt William.
- Fire activity is being driven by a southerly wind.
Relief Centre Now Open: Alexandra Oval Community Centre 1 Waratah Ave, Ararat
Leaving immediately is the safest option, before conditions become too dangerous.
Emergency services may not be able to help you if you decide to stay.
